    Battle of the cartridges ...

    vs

    The Denon DL-110 was always going to have an uphill battle as of the dozens of cartridges I have owned and heard the Orty MC25FL is by far my fave. It just hits the spot for me with its musical sophistication and focussed 3D imaging. Despite my gear-swapping ways I keep going back to it, this is the 3rd one I have owned. Generally it's a mistake for me to return to a previously owned component - its idiosyncrasies become immediately recalled and stick out like a sore thumb. But, like my MBL speakers, the Ortofon MC25FL just seems to suit me - I kind of settle back and think 'yeah, that's how it should go'.

    The DL-110 put up a sturdy and commendable struggle, mind, but class will tell in the end. It took quite a few hours for significant differences to become evident - both are fine music transducers - but then the Orty got into its stride and ended up the clear winner for me. It's worth bearing in mind that even at used prices the Orty is twice the Denon's price, so it wasn't really that fair a comparison.

    And of course tonearm compatability comes in to the equation and a somewhat different electrical circuit is used in my phonostage for hi-output (Denon) and lo-output (Ortofon) MC carts, so it was never going to be a level playing field.

    Anyways, come the New Year the Denon DL-110 will be up for sale. Start the queue here.
